Latest Patents

One of his notable inventions is the Disc Cleaner. This machine is designed to clean discs by utilizing abrasives that are propelled at the disc as it moves along a predetermined path. The discs are rotated during this process, allowing different surface portions to be exposed to the abrasives. The machine features a pair of screw-type conveyors that transport the discs while they are supported on rotating shafts. This design ensures an automatic cleaning operation, where workpieces are fed into the machine and discharged seamlessly after cleaning.

Another significant invention by Long is the Work Hook Device. This device is specifically constructed to support castings as they are conveyed through a blast cleaning machine. The work hook includes a support with an inverted keystone cross-section and multiple hooks that can be adjusted to various angles. This flexibility allows for effective engagement with workpieces during the cleaning process. The hooks are designed to cooperate with one another, enabling the handling of larger castings efficiently.
